Step 1: Understanding the Basics of Blackjack
Before diving into specific strategies, ensure you have a solid grasp of blackjack fundamentals:
- Know the objective: Get a hand total as close to 21 as possible without exceeding it.
- Familiarise yourself with card values: Number cards are worth their face value, face cards (King, Queen, Jack) are worth 10, and Aces can be 1 or 11.

Step 3: Mastering Basic Strategy
Implementing basic strategy is essential for minimising the house edge. Follow these steps:
- Always stand on a hard 17 or higher.
- Hit on 11 or lower.
- Double down on 10 or 11 if the dealer shows a lower card (2-9).
- Split Aces and 8s but never 10s or 5s.
Utilise a basic strategy chart to aid your decision-making process, which can reduce the house edge to below 0.5% when executed correctly.

Step 6: Taking Advantage of Bonuses
When playing online, bonuses can provide an edge. Here’s how to make the most of them:
- Read the fine print: Understand the wagering requirements and game contributions towards the bonuses.
- Choose bonuses that allow blackjack play—many slots-only bonuses won’t help your strategy.
- Calculate effective bonus value; for example, a £100 bonus with a 35x requirement means you must wager £3,500 before withdrawal.
